When ast_strip_quoted was called with a zero-length string, it would treat a
NULL as if it were the quoting character (and would thus return the string
in memory immediately following the passed-in string).

reduce standard thread stack size slightly to allow the pthreads library to allocate the stack+data and not overflow a power-of-2 allocation in the kernel and waste memory/address space
add a new stack size for 'background' threads (those that don't handle PBX calls) when LOW_MEMORY is defined
